Kellogg is designed to build on your business fundamentals with courses in Statistics, Economics, Marketing and Operations. The pre-enrollment courses need to be completed before the start of the summer quarter.
It is most typical, but not required, for our students to have Undergraduate business degrees to meet these course requirements. Please see below for PDF files with the required content:
For the above courses, the transcript graduation date must fall within 10 years of application submission and the course must be completed with a grade of B or better. Work experience, AP credits, CFA certifications, or courses previously completed in an online format are not accepted.

Kellogg’s approach to majors gives our students the flexibility and guidance they need to carve out a unique intellectual experience that is relevant to their specific educational and career goals.
You may opt to choose from seven majors: Accounting, Economics, Finance, Marketing, Operations, Strategy, Managing Organizations and Management Science. A major requires that a student complete the core course for the major and a minimum of four electives.
If you choose not to elect a major, “General Management” will be noted on your transcript.
In addition to majors, Kellogg provides “pathways” to our students who are interested in building expertise in emerging areas and evolving industries.
A pathway is an integrated, cross-functional sequence of courses designed to address a particular skill set or industry for which there is active student and recruiter demand. You have the flexibility to pursue any number of pathways and go as deep as you’d like into each one.
Explore pathways for Data Analytics, Diversity, Equity and Inclusion, Entrepreneurship, Growth and Scaling, Healthcare at Kellogg, Real Estate, Social Impact, Venture Capital & Private Equity and more.
